Talking about peace in times of war and freedom in the face of totalitarianism. This is the work of Paco Ibañez, to whom Eddy Maucourt will pay a poignant tribute in the wonderful acoustics of the church, which will complement his powerful voice and flamenco guitar. A journey through the works of Spain's greatest pacifist poets, set to music by singer Paco Ibañez for over fifty years, since he started out in the Latin Quarter of Paris, becoming, in the words of Salvador Dali himself, ‘The voice of Spain’. ! With Eddy Maucourt, you will discover or rediscover these magnificent songs, sometimes melancholic but always sunny, which have stood the test of time thanks to their strength and their universal and timeless message. Poems set to music, such as those by Garcia Lorca, and profound and eternal themes, as they deal mainly with peace, love and freedom. An hour of poetry, then, from which the audience emerges enriched in a world that constantly reminds us of the need to defend humanist values.
